Examining the Problem of Your Siding

Exactly how can home owners accurately identify the state of their siding? To evaluate the condition of siding, property owners must start with a complete aesthetic examination. This entails monitoring for obvious indicators of damages, such as fractures, bending, or staining. They must likewise search for loose panels or areas that might have come removed. In addition, homeowners need to examine the caulking and seals around doors and windows, as wear and tear in these areas can suggest underlying problems. It is helpful to analyze the siding throughout different weather, as wetness or sunlight can disclose problems not visible in dry, cloudy weather. Ideally, property owners can perform a dampness meter test to identify trapped moisture that might cause mold or rot. Lastly, seeking professional advice can give a specialist evaluation, making certain that any type of potential issues are resolved immediately. This positive approach helps preserve the honesty and appearance of the home.

Typical Sorts Of Siding Damages

Siding damage can manifest in various types, each needing details interest to maintain the home's exterior. Usual types include bending, which often takes place due to prolonged direct exposure to wetness or severe temperature levels, compromising the siding's structural honesty. Cracks and splits can establish from temperature level changes or physical effects, leading to additional damage if left unaddressed. Insect invasions, especially from termites, can cause considerable damage, necessitating instant intervention to safeguard the home. Additionally, fading and discoloration from UV exposure diminishes curb appeal and may indicate the need for painting or replacement. Mold and mildew growth can likewise form in moist areas, posing health risks and damaging the siding product. siding repair greenville nc. Loosened or absent panels can result from extreme weather problems, needing prompt repairs to guarantee the home continues to be protected and aesthetically attractive. Attending to these issues quickly is vital for preserving the home's value and aesthetics


Tools and Materials Needed for Repair

An effective siding repair job depends upon having the right devices and products available. Important tools consist of a determining tape for accurate measurements, an utility knife for cutting siding, and a lever for getting rid of damaged sections. A level warranties correct alignment throughout setup, while a hammer and nails or a nail gun promote safe and secure fastening.

In regards to products, property owners should gather replacement siding that matches the existing product, whether it be vinyl, wood, or fiber concrete. Caulk and paint are essential for securing spaces and finishing touches, guaranteeing a smooth appearance. Additionally, safety equipment such as handwear covers and goggles is vital to secure against particles and sharp sides.

Having these tools and products prepared not only streamlines the repair procedure yet likewise adds to a specialist finish that improves the home's aesthetic charm. Proper prep work sets the stage for an effective and effective siding repair endeavor.

Age of Siding

The age of siding plays a significant function in identifying whether replacement is essential. Usually, siding products have varying life-spans; for example, wood siding may last around 20 to 40 years, while plastic can withstand for 30 to half a century. As siding ages, it might lose its safety qualities, resulting in concerns such as bending, fading, or fracturing. House owners should also think about the regularity of repair and maintenance; if repair services are coming to be more frequent, it might signify the demand for an upgrade. Additionally, out-of-date siding can take away from a home's curb charm, making replacement an appealing choice. Examining both the age and condition of the siding is important for making a notified decision regarding substitute.

Picking the Right Siding Product for Your Home

Selecting the ideal siding product can considerably improve a home's aesthetic and architectural stability. Property owners should think about different variables, consisting of climate, budget, and desired appearance. Vinyl siding offers affordability and reduced maintenance, making it a prominent choice. Alternatively, timber siding provides a classic, all-natural appearance but requires more upkeep. Fiber cement siding integrates toughness with convenience, imitating the look of wood while standing up to pests and rot.

Additionally, rock or brick veneers can add a touch of beauty and long life. It's critical to examine insulation residential or commercial properties and energy performance, as these can considerably impact heating & cooling costs. Home owners ought to additionally think about local structure codes and community aesthetic appeals to assure their selection matches surrounding buildings. Ultimately, the ideal siding product will balance with the home's architecture while using defense and worth. Mindful consideration of these components will certainly cause a successful siding option that boosts curb charm.

Keeping Your Siding for Long-Term Visual Allure

Just how can property owners ensure their siding maintains its allure for many years? Regular maintenance is crucial for maintaining siding's aesthetic and practical top qualities. Home owners should arrange yearly inspections to determine problems such as fractures, peeling off paint, or mold growth. Immediately attending to these troubles avoids additional damage and improves visual appeal.

Cleaning the siding a minimum of two times a year is likewise important. Making use of gentle stress cleaning or a soft brush with light cleaning agent helps get rid of dirt and mildew. Furthermore, house owners need to maintain rain gutters clear to prevent water damage, which can negatively influence siding honesty.

Using protective finishes or sealers can lengthen the life of materials like timber or plastic. Making particular appropriate air flow in attic rooms and creep Recommended Site rooms minimizes dampness buildup, which can weaken siding over time. By following these strategies, property owners can guarantee their siding continues to be eye-catching and practical for several years ahead, eventually enhancing their home's aesthetic charm.
